The project aims to develop a novel, environmentally friendly process for recycling rare earth elements. By enhancing measurement techniques and modeling ion separation, it seeks to create efficient recycling methods that reduce waste and reliance on mining.
It is a matter of strategic independence for Europe to urgently find processes taking into account environmental and economic issues, when mining and recycling rare earths.
Currently THERE ARE NO SUCH INDUSTRIAL PROCESS AVAILABLE and 0% WASTE RECYCLING of RARE EARTH ELEMENTS (REE).
Plus, 97% of the mining operations are performed in China, hence representing a major Sword of Damoclès for the rest of the world’s economy.We propose to develop a new, cost effective and environmentally friendly REE…
